Mississippi Blues Musicians’ Gravesite Preservation

Mississippians are proud of their blues heritage (we even have a museum dedicated to the accompaniments of our musicians), yet often we forget about preserving their final resting place.

Sure, their music lives on in our hearts, but it takes time, energy and resources to keep their gravesite kept for future generations to enjoy.

That’s where, DeWayne Moore, the director of the Mt. Zion Memorial Fund which honors numerous musicians in rural cemeteries without grave markers in the MS Delta, comes to the rescue.
